    H.M.S. PRINCE OF WALES
    King George V-class Battleship. Pennant number 53
    Built by Cammell Laird and Company Ltd., Birkenhead. Laid down 1 January 1937. Commissioned 19 January 1941 . Sunk on 10 December 1941 by Japanese air attack off Kuantan, South China Sea

    HMS Queen Mary
    Royal Navy Battlecruiser
    Commissioned 4 September 1913. Sunk at the Battle of Jutland, 31 May 1916
    Grand Fleet's 1st BattleCruiser Squadron, fighting at the Battle of Jutland
    on 31 May 1916 under the command of Captain Cecil Irby Prowse

    大日本帝国海軍
    いせ / 伊勢
    Built for the Imperial Japanese Navy during the 1910s, Ise was reconstructed in 1934–1937, with improvements to her armour and her propulsion machinery. In mid-1942, she was rebuilt with a flight deck replacing the rear pair of gun turrets to give her the ability to operate an air group of floatplanes.
